HB3283 by Davis, Yvonne (Relating to the reporting to certain health professional licensing boards findings from certain inspections and investigations.), As Introduced

No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ated.

The bill would amend Chapter 241 of the Health and Safety Code, related to the reporting to certain health professional licensing boards findings from certain inspections and investigations. The provisions of the bill would only apply to an inspection or investigation conducted by the Department of State Health Services (DSHS) that occurs on or after the effective date of Sept. 1, 2013. DSHS indicated that any cost associated with implementing provisions of the bill would be accomplished using existing resources.

Local Government Impact

No significant fiscal implication to units of local government is anticipated.
